The items listed are mostly the foundational supplies for any science classroom. Students will work in groups using test tubes our school already has, but will need test tube racks to hold them during their investigation. Students will investigate yeast fermentation, aquatic plant photosynthesis, and cellular respiration. Students can also measure temperature changes during their lab investigations. Students will observe the plants they grow themselves under microscopes and use their own plants to investigate further while learning about photosynthesis and cellular respiration. This will help with student engagement because they will be taking ownership and responsibility for keeping their plants alive and thriving during the unit.
